What are the effects of discontinuation of lexotanil?

A doctor has provided 1 answer
Dr. Pamela Pappas answered

Specializes in Psychiatry

Lexotanil: Lexotanil is a benzodiazepine. Stopping it suddenly can cause anxiety, tremulousness, nausea, paranoia, hallucinations, and seizures. Please get medical attention if experiencing any of this.
